Dear Women of Wow,<br />

As we approach the end of this seminar year, I am thinking about the difference between dreams and goals. We<br />

all have dreams in life--things we’d love to see happen. Some of us have dreams to retire early, buy a special gift<br />

for a family member--like paying for college or buying your husband his dream car (or maybe your own pink Cadillac).<br />

Many of us have a dream of traveling the world, not having to work, or reaching a certain level of achievement<br />

like Director or National Sales Director.<br />

The difference between dreamers and achievers is setting goals, finding the process and avenue that will take you<br />

there, and then taking the first step on that pathway towards success. So many people have dreams but do not<br />

focus on the process necessary to achieve those dreams. They dream of losing weight but don’t change their diet<br />

or exercise to achieve their goal of a healthy, happy body -so it remains a dream.<br />

The question is, “How do you plan on making your dream come true?” If you take the time--think through and map<br />

a plan on how you can drive free--you’ll be able to mark your progress and you’ll make that dream a reality. The<br />

same principle holds true for a red jacket, directorship, and even traveling the world. Any goal without a process is<br />

just a dream--but you can take that next step to turn that goal into a reality.<br />

One other great thing about figuring out your process is that often you’ll find many of your dreams will become a<br />

reality. Henry Ford was asked by a reporter what he would do if he lost his billion dollar fortune and he replied, “I’d<br />

have it back in less than five years.” He had figured out what things he needed to do to become successful, and<br />

that process would work again. In Mary Kay we know the process--book, coach, sell and recruit. By practicing,<br />

figuring out your strengths, and then consistently doing the things you know to do, you’ll be a success on your own<br />

time table. Knowledge and hard work can make you successful--will you choose success today?<br />

How to be a Sapphire Star $300<br />

retail weekly sales which equals<br />

$600 wholesale orders monthly and<br />

$1,800 wholesale per quarter<br />

How to be a Ruby Star<br />

$400 retail weekly sales which<br />

equals $800 wholesale orders monthly<br />

and $2,400 wholesale for the quarter<br />

How to be a Diamond Star<br />

$500 retail weekly sales which<br />

equals $1,000 wholesale orders monthly<br />

and $3,000 wholesale for the quarter<br />

How to be a Emerald Star<br />

$600 retail weekly sales which<br />

equals $1,200 wholesale orders monthly<br />

and $3,600 wholesale for the quarter

Top 5 tips for the early morning bride:<br />

1. Your makeup look should be soft and pretty to match the cool, soft morning light (even if you are<br />

getting married inside, most photographers like to go outside to get some photos).<br />

2. If your skin tends to break out, do not choose this time of day for your wedding because you<br />

should minimize foundation and concealer (again, due to the soft, natural light).<br />

3. Make sure to define your eyes really well at the lash line to help them stand out.<br />

4. Lip color should be soft and natural—nothing too bold at this time of day or your lip color will dominate your photos)<br />

5. Everything will photograph darker than it appears because the light is so soft; therefore, go with softer shade choices.<br />

Top 5 tips for the midday bride:<br />

1. Don’t use foundation with a “dewiness” sheen —it will look too shiny & reflective in the photos.<br />

2. Wear the least amount of foundation possible because it will show the most. A lightweight<br />

foundation and a matte powder finish will photograph beautifully.<br />

3. Your blush should have a matte finish. Too much shimmer it will look too shiny in the photos.<br />

4. Keep eye liner as close to the lash line as possible. If it is too thick it could darken the lid more<br />

than you want, creating the dreaded "black hole effect."<br />

5. Since the sunlight grows stronger as midday approaches, every makeup line becomes more visible. Make sure to blend<br />

your foundation, blush, eye shadow, and powder very well. At this time of day, there is no such thing as over-blending!!!<br />

5 top tips for the evening bride:<br />

1. if you have less than perfect skin, this is a great time for you! You can wear more foundation and<br />

powder and still look natural!<br />

2. Bronze generously to give your skin a glow. Evening photos require a flash, which means your skin<br />

will look washed out if you don't add a beautiful bronzy glow!<br />

3. Define everything from your lips to your eyes to your cheekbones. For example, you will need at<br />

least a little color on your cheeks because of the flash even if you don’t wear blush on a daily basis.<br />

4. A shimmery eye shadow will photograph beautifully for the evening, but do NOT wear a frosted shadow. Frosted eye<br />

shadow looks too shiny in photos.<br />

5. if you love a “smoky-eyes” look (and do not have deep set eyes), evening is a perfect time to wear one!
